摘要
AIM: To examine if toosendanin (TSN) affects intracellular free-Ca2+ concentration ([Ca2+](i)) in neuroblastomaxglioma hybrid cells (NG108-15 cells). METHODS: The [Ca2+](i) was determined by laser-scanning confocal microscopic imaging technique in which Fluo-3 was used as Ca2+ indicator. RESULTS: TSN induced an increase in resting [Ca2+](i) and in high K+-evoked Ca2+ transient in differentiated NG108-15 cells. The TSN-induced increase in [Ca2+](i) was dose-dependent and disappeared in CdCl2-, nifedipine-containing or Ca2+-free solution, and appeared after washing out the Ca2+ channel blockers or adding Ca2+. CONCLUSION: TSN increased [Ca2+](i) in differentiated NG108-15 cells. The [Ca2+](i) enhancement was due to the influx of extracellular Ca2+ and related to L-type Ca2+ channels.
